Etcd

EtcdServer Anfordern Sie zeitgesteuerte Kubernetes

EtcdServer Anfordern Sie zeitgesteuerte Kubernetes
  1. Was passiert, wenn etcd untergeht?
  2. Wo läuft etcd?
  3. Kann Kubernetes ohne etcd laufen??
  4. Wie überprüfe ich meinen ETCD -Service -Status?
  5. Wie überprüfe ich meine ETCD -Leistung?
  6. Woher weiß ich, ob mein ETCD -Cluster gesund ist?
  7. Was passiert, wenn etcd in Kubernetes untergeht?
  8. Wofür steht etcd für?
  9. Wie wird etcd verwendet??
  10. So verwenden Sie usw. für die Serviceerkennung?
  11. Wo befindet sich etcd in Kubernetes??
  12. Ist etcd im Speicher?
  13. Was sind die Mindestanforderungen für etcd?
  14. Wie viele Knoten gibt es in etcd?

Was passiert, wenn etcd untergeht?

Wenn ein Leiter fehlschlägt, wählt der ETCD -Cluster automatisch einen neuen Anführer. Die Wahl findet nicht sofort statt, wenn der Führer versagt hat. Es dauert ungefähr eine Wahlauszeit, um einen neuen Leiter zu wählen, da das Misserfolgserkennungsmodell zeitübergreifend basiert.

Wo läuft etcd?

Etcd auf Kontrollebeneknoten

Der einfachste Ansatz - und derjenige, den die meisten Kubernetes -Umgebungen standardmäßig verwenden - besteht darin, eine ETCD -Instanz auf jedem Kontrollebenenknoten in einem Cluster auszuführen. Obwohl dieser Ansatz leicht eingerichtet ist, ist er nicht sehr zuverlässig: Wenn ein Kontrollflugzeugknoten ausfällt, wird der ETCD nicht mehr funktionieren.

Kann Kubernetes ohne etcd laufen??

Kubernetes ist ein verteiltes System, daher benötigt es einen verteilten Datenspeicher wie etcd.

Wie überprüfe ich meinen ETCD -Service -Status?

Wir können den aktuellen Status des ETCD -Dienstes mit dem Befehl systemctl status überprüfen. Führen Sie den Befehl systemctl Status aus, um den aktuellen Status des ETCD -Dienstes zu erhalten. Dadurch wird der aktuelle Status des ETCD -Dienstes ausgegeben.

Wie überprüfe ich meine ETCD -Leistung?

Benchmarking usw. Die Leistung kann mit dem in der ETCD enthaltenen Benchmark -CLI -Tool erfolgen. Für einige Basisleistungsnummern betrachten wir einen drei Mitgliedscluster mit der folgenden Hardwarekonfiguration: Google Cloud Compute Engine. 3 Maschinen von 8 VCPUs + 16 GB Speicher + 50 GB SSD.

Woher weiß ich, ob mein ETCD -Cluster gesund ist?

Führen Sie den Befehl etcdctl aus, um die Gesundheit der Mitglieder/Endpunkte zu überprüfen.

Was passiert, wenn etcd in Kubernetes untergeht?

Nach dem Ausfall des ETCD -Clusters kann alle laufenden Workloads weiter operieren. Aufgrund der ETCD -Rolle kann Kubernetes jedoch keine Änderungen an seinem aktuellen Zustand vornehmen. Obwohl die geplanten Schoten weiter ausgeführt werden könnten, können keine neuen Pods geplant werden.

Wofür steht etcd für?

Der Name „etcd“ stammt aus einer Namenskonvention innerhalb der Linux -Verzeichnisstruktur: In Unix sind alle Systemkonfigurationsdateien für ein einzelnes System in einem Ordner mit dem Namen „/usw.“ enthalten. "D" steht für "Distributed".”Siehe Video" Was ist etcd?"Für einen tieferen Tauchgang (6:09):

Wie wird etcd verwendet??

ETCD ist ein Open-Source-Distributed-Schlüsselwertgeschäft, der zur Aufbewahrung und Verwaltung der kritischen Informationen verwendet wird, die verteilte Systeme weiter ausgeführt werden müssen. Vor allem verwaltet es die Konfigurationsdaten, Statusdaten und Metadaten für Kubernetes, die beliebte Container -Orchestrierungsplattform.

So verwenden Sie usw. für die Serviceerkennung?

Die Prozedur lautet wie folgt: (1) Membrane veröffentlicht die konfigurierten Dienste für die ETCD -Registrierung. (2) Ein Client stellt eine Verbindung zu ETCD her und holt die Endpunkte zu den verfügbaren Diensten ab. (3) Basierend auf der abgerufenen Konfiguration, die der Client nun seine Anfrage senden kann. (4) Der Service -Proxy leitet die Anfrage an das Ziel weiter.

Wo befindet sich etcd in Kubernetes??

Kubernetes 'Nutzung von etcd

Standardmäßig werden Kubernetes -Objekte unter dem Taste /Registry in ETCD gespeichert. Dieser Pfad kann durch die Verwendung des Kube-Apiserver-Flags --etcd-Prefix = "/foo" vorangestellt werden .

Ist etcd im Speicher?

etcd kann nicht im Speicher (RAM) gespeichert werden, sie können nur im Speicher Speicher festgelegt werden, während Redis in RAM zwischenstrichen und auch in der Festplatte bestehen werden kann. etcd hat keine verschiedenen Datentypen. Es wird gemacht, um nur Kubernetes -Objekte zu speichern. Redis und andere Schlüsselwertgeschäfte haben jedoch Datentypflexibilität.

Was sind die Mindestanforderungen für etcd?

etcd ist sehr empfindlich gegenüber Scheibenschreiblatenz. Typischerweise 50 sequentielle IOPS (e.G., Eine 7200 U / min -Festplatte) ist erforderlich. Für stark beladene Cluster, 500 sequentielle IOPS (e).G., Eine typische lokale SSD oder ein Hochleistungs -virtualisiertes Blockgerät wird empfohlen.

Wie viele Knoten gibt es in etcd?

Theoretisch gibt es keine harte Begrenzung. Ein ETCD -Cluster sollte jedoch wahrscheinlich nicht mehr als sieben Knoten haben. Der Google Chubby Lock -Service, ähnlich wie ETCD und in Google weit verbreitet, schlägt vor, fünf Knoten auszuführen.

GCP -Speicherübertragungsservice Übertragungsagenten können nicht mit dem Pool angeschlossen werden
Wie funktioniert der Speicherübertragungsdienst??Was ist die Größengrenze für GCS -Eimer? Wie funktioniert der Speicherübertragungsdienst??Der Speic...
Docker Swarm sendet DNS -Anfragen nach seinen Containern
So überprüfen Sie DOCKER -Container -DNS?Wie funktioniert DNS in Docker -Containern??Wie lautet die DNS -Adresse für Docker Swarm??Wie überprüfe ich ...
So setzen Sie den VPC -Quotenwert für das Terraform VPC -Modul für AWS?
Wie setzen Sie einen Wert in der Terraformvariablen fest?Wie übergeben Sie eine Variable an ein Terraform -Modul??Wie deklarieren Sie Variablen in TF...